What is your typical process for working with clients?

Psychotherapy is a process that facilitated by the therapist. The more experienced a therapist, the more likely it is that that patient will reach their goals. While each person’s experience is unique, most therapy follows a general path: 1. Getting Started (Building Trust): In the beginning, the focus is on creating a safe and supportive space. Building trust and comfort is the foundation for open and honest conversations. 2. Understanding Your Story: We’ll take time to explore your concerns, personal history, and strengths. This helps us understand what’s going on and what might be contributing to the challenges you’re facing. 3. Setting Goals Together: Once we have a clear picture, we’ll decide together what you’d like to achieve in therapy. These goals give us direction and help track your progress along the way. 4. Working on Change: This is the heart of therapy. Using proven approaches, we’ll work on new ways of thinking, coping, and making changes that move you toward your goals. 5. Checking In and Adjusting: Throughout the process, we’ll regularly review how things are going. If something isn’t working, we’ll make adjustments so therapy continues to be helpful and relevant to you. 6. Wrapping Up and Moving Forward: When you’ve met your goals and feel more confident, we’ll plan a gradual ending. This step focuses on celebrating progress, strengthening what you’ve learned, and preparing you to continue your growth on your own.
